    If you don't mind driving a little I would highly recommend getting a peabody wma permit. It is 49,000 square acres covering three counties. With countless lakes, ponds, puts ect. with lots of bank access. It also backs up to the green river around the Rochester dam. You can fish from the dam if you want or in the tail waters which is where I like to fish.
